Company Description
On November 3, 2009, Merck & Co., Inc. (“Old Merck”) and Schering-Plough Corporation (“Schering-Plough”) completed their previously-announced merger (the “Merger”). In the Merger, Schering-Plough acquired all of the shares of Old Merck, which became a wholly-owned subsidiary of Schering-Plough... More

[On the Move] - Friday, April 15, 2011, 8:55 AM Merck (MRK) +3.1% premarket after inking a deal with Johnson & Johnson (JNJ) that ends their dispute over the distribution of Remicade and Simponi. Instead of a previous 50/50 split, MRK will now receive 58% of sales, and pay JNJ a $500M one-timer. (PR) Comment! [Healthcare, On the Move]

- Tuesday, April 5, 2011, 9:37 AM Merck (MRK -0.4%) says it will acquire Inspire Pharmaceuticals (ISPH), a developer of ophthalmic products, in an all-cash deal for $5/share, or ~$430M. The offer represents a 26% premium to yesterday's closing price. Trading in ISPH halted. (PR) Comment!

- Tuesday, March 22, 2011, 7:36 AM Abandoning their planned animal health JV is a blow to Merck (MRK) and Sanofi (SNY) as they try to scale up in a consolidating industry. It's also a blow to smaller firms eager to buy assets Sanofi/Merck would have been forced to shed. The winner here is Pfizer Animal Health (PFE) which will retain its top spot in the market. 1 Comment
